A 47-year-old New Brunswick woman is dead after a crash in Upper Tantallon, Nova Scotia.
RCMP say a vehicle left Highway 103 on Saturday morning and went into the ditch.
The driver and only person in the car died at the scene.
Police have not identified the woman, but have said she is from Dalhousie Junction, New Brunswick.
RCMP Halifax Regional Detachment, fire, and EHS were on the scene.
Highway 103 was closed for several hours, as the investigation was ongoing.
It has now reopened.
